The MBI5153GP-A ROHS is a precision constant current LED driver from Macroblock. It is designed for LED display applications, offering high accuracy and uniformity in LED brightness control. This driver integrates advanced features such as error detection and correction, contributing to improved display quality and reliability. The device is RoHS compliant, ensuring environmental safety.

Features
- Precision Constant Current Control: Ensures uniform LED brightness and color.
- High Refresh Rate: Supports high refresh rates for flicker-free displays.
- Error Detection and Correction: Detects and corrects LED errors for improved display quality.
- Wide Output Voltage Range: Accommodates a wide range of LED voltages.
- RoHS Compliant: Meets environmental standards for hazardous substances.

Additional Details
The MBI5153GP-A typically comes in a QFN (Quad Flat No-Leads) or similar surface-mount package. The driver's performance is influenced by the selection of external components, such as resistors and capacitors. Proper PCB layout is crucial for minimizing noise and optimizing thermal performance.
